This math topic focuses on calculating distances traveled based on given speeds and time durations. The problems involve determining the total distance a car covers when traveling at constant speeds over specific periods, noted in clock times (e.g., from 2:00 to 6:00). Each question presents a scenario with a starting time, an ending time, and the car's speed, and asks for the total distance driven. This requires converting time durations to hours and multiplying by the speed to find the distance, enhancing skills in handling basic arithmetic operations and understanding of speed, distance, and time relationships.
